Seaborn FacetGrid:使标签在每个子图中可见
Seaborn FacetGrid: make labels visible in each subplot
我用以下数据构建了一个 Seaborn 图
我编写了以下代码来显示 FacetGrid
def facetGridSales():
grouped_sales_data=pd.read_excel("Random Sales Data.xlsx",sheet_name="Sheet1")
g=sns.FacetGrid(data=grouped_sales_data,col='Location',col_wrap=4)
g.map(sns.barplot,'Item','Total Sale Amount',order=['Junk','Stuff','Widgets','Things'])
plt.savefig('CustomFacetGrid.jpg')
我已经使用 col_wrap=4 在每行中给出 4 个子图。
我的问题是第一行子图的标签 ('Junk','Stuff','Widgets','Things) 不可见。有没有办法增加 FacetGrid 行之间的 space 以使第一行标签可见?
如果取消共享 x 轴,它将显示在每个轴上。
g=sns.FacetGrid(data=df,col='Location',col_wrap=4, sharex=False)
我用以下数据构建了一个 Seaborn 图
我编写了以下代码来显示 FacetGrid
def facetGridSales():
grouped_sales_data=pd.read_excel("Random Sales Data.xlsx",sheet_name="Sheet1")
g=sns.FacetGrid(data=grouped_sales_data,col='Location',col_wrap=4)
g.map(sns.barplot,'Item','Total Sale Amount',order=['Junk','Stuff','Widgets','Things'])
plt.savefig('CustomFacetGrid.jpg')
我已经使用 col_wrap=4 在每行中给出 4 个子图。
我的问题是第一行子图的标签 ('Junk','Stuff','Widgets','Things) 不可见。有没有办法增加 FacetGrid 行之间的 space 以使第一行标签可见?
如果取消共享 x 轴,它将显示在每个轴上。
g=sns.FacetGrid(data=df,col='Location',col_wrap=4, sharex=False)